Ways 100% Polyaspartic Outperforms an Epoxy Basement Floor

While both polyaspartic and epoxy floor coatings create protective surfaces, a 100% polyaspartic floor coating provides far more than what epoxy—or even epoxy/polyaspartic coating blends—can produce.

Here’s why we recommend 100% polyaspartic for any homeowner exploring an alternative to an epoxy basement floor in Ellendale, DE.

Bonding

Epoxy floor basement coatings are thick and tend to rest on the concrete. Polyaspartic, however, moves fluidly and penetrates the pores of your concrete. What does this mean? It creates a connection so durable, the coating becomes part of your floor—instead of hardening into a layer on top.

Long-Term Value

Epoxy basement flooring can appear inexpensive when compared to high quality polyaspartic concrete coatings—at first glance. However, there’s worth in choosing a premium product and doing the job right the first time. When you realize that basement floor epoxy may several repairs over the lifespan of a single polyaspartic basement floor installation, you’ll see that 100% polyaspartic options are often less expensive over time.

Durability

Epoxy is not as strong as polyaspartic and prone to cracking under impact. Repeated blows can cause chips that let in moisture. Polyaspartic remains slightly flexible, which provides much better protection against damage over time.

Installing a basement floor coating on your own might look like a good DIY project—but without the right preparation, it’s likely to be a lot of work and the final product might not meet your expectations. In fact, about 80% of a successful floor coating installation relies on proper surface preparation. At Hello Garage of Delmarva, we use commercial-grade grinders, vacuums and moisture-testing tools to make sure your concrete is clean, level and ready — guaranteeing long-term adhesion and a beautiful finish from the start.
